子树是指一棵树中某个结点及其所有后代结点组成的子树。子树在树的遍历、剪枝等操作中具有重要的功效和作用。
1. 子树的遍历:在树的遍历中,可以通过遍历某个结点的子树来实现对整棵树的遍历。这样可以简化遍历算法的实现,提高遍历的效率。
2. 子树的剪枝:在树的剪枝中,可以通过删除某个结点的子树来实现对整棵树的剪枝。这样可以去除冗余的结点,提高树的训练效果。
3. 子树的特征提取:在树的特征提取中,可以通过计算某个结点的子树的特征来提取整棵树的特征。这样可以有效地描述树的结构信息,提高树的分类和回归效果。
需要注意的是,在子树的遍历、剪枝和特征提取中,需要注意对子树的边界的处理。同时,在树的遍历和剪枝中,需要注意保留树的根结点,否则会导致树的结构信息丢失。